Balkanisateur Ending Explained: Two friends from a small Greek town travel to Bulgaria and Switzerland, hoping they can gain money from the difference in foreign exchange rates. Directed by Sotiris Goritsas, this 1997 comedy film stars Stelios Mainas (Fotis), alongside Gerasimos Skiadaresis as Stavros, Yiota Festa as Eleni, Katharina Zapatka as Greta.
